PostPosted: Thu Jun 24, 2021 8:39 am    Post subject: Dash Panels for 2-5/8" Autometer tach?? Reply with quote

Looking for a left side dash panel where I can mount a 2-5/8" Autometer tach and two 2-1/16 gauges. All I find is a 3-1/8" tach hole in all the one's I've looked at. Anyone know where one could be had? Thanks.

When I installed mine, I used a hole saw and very minimal pressure, and snugly pressed against a wooden backing. The thin slats did bend a little bit, but they were easy to straighten.

Yep, the grills are steel

And sure, please excuse the grunge -
Image may have been reduced in size. Click image to view fullscreen.


The newer VDO gauges I'm using have a threaded body, the keeper screws on from the back and sandwiches the grill + backer to the gauge's front lip.
Backer is a plastic For Sale sign I rattledcanned, the original was too deteriorated to reuse.
So at least in my case the large gauge sits in the speaker hole and is just supported by the grill, can see the grill's retaining tabs around the edge; I have them just barely bent incase I needed to remove it again, it's been holding fine like that.
Looking at the pic I 'spose I could remove the former speaker's retainer, lol, but it's apparently not hurting anything.

Smaller side gauges are similar, but the keeper can engage the dash metal as well (you'll need to cut holes in the dash for them).

Aftermarket gauge panels are usually for 67 and earlier cars. The panels for the later padded dash models are physically smaller. So for the later cars you don't really have an option besides DIY
